Harir Char Pt I Population - Bongaigaon, Assam

Harir Char Pt I is a medium size village located in Srijangram Circle of Bongaigaon district, Assam with total 173 families residing. The Harir Char Pt I village has population of 1001 of which 525 are males while 476 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Harir Char Pt I village population of children with age 0-6 is 239 which makes up 23.88 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Harir Char Pt I village is 907 which is lower than Assam state average of 958. Child Sex Ratio for the Harir Char Pt I as per census is 1025, higher than Assam average of 962.

Harir Char Pt I village has lower literacy rate compared to Assam. In 2011, literacy rate of Harir Char Pt I village was 57.35 % compared to 72.19 % of Assam. In Harir Char Pt I Male literacy stands at 65.36 % while female literacy rate was 48.17 %.

Caste Factor

There is no population of Schedule Caste (SC) and Schedule Tribe(ST) in Harir Char Pt I village of Bongaigaon district.

Work Profile

In Harir Char Pt I village out of total population, 335 were engaged in work activities. 65.07 % of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 34.93 % were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 335 workers engaged in Main Work, 122 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 72 were Agricultural labourer.
